Skip to content

Sessions

Cette page documente les Sessions sous Gérer les programmes → Sessions dans le panneau d'administration. Chaque session appartient à un Programme et est ordonnée par jour dans le calendrier de ce programme.

  • URL de base (Administration) : https://admin.acusolo.net/

Liés : Programme, Étapes, Modals de session, Catégorie, Sous-catégorie.

Comment les sessions s'intègrent dans le produit

Les sessions sont les unités planifiées dans un Programme : chaque programme a une durée en jours configurée, et chaque session est liée à un index de jour et à un programme. L'application web utilise cette structure pour la progression de la « session N », les règles de déverrouillage de 24 heures entre les sessions, et la vue du calendrier sur la page du programme.

Modèle mental de l'administration :

  1. CatégorieSous-catégorieProgramme (structure et marketing).
  2. Sessions → une ligne par programme + jour (ou créneau de planification équivalent que l'interface appelle « Jour »).
  3. Étapes → instructions ordonnées à l'intérieur d'une seule session.
  4. Modals de session → contenu de bienvenue post-achèvement une fois que l'utilisateur a terminé une session dans l'application (distinct de l'appel à l'action de la session finale du programme 12 points).

Points d'entrée (deux façons d'accéder à la liste)

Depuis la barre latérale

Gérer les programmes → Sessions ouvre la liste de sessions globale : tous les programmes, avec filtres et pagination. Utilisez ceci lorsque vous auditez des sessions dans tous les programmes ou que vous corrigez des données sans partir d'une ligne de programme.

Depuis la liste des programmes (ciblé)

Sur la Liste des programmes, l'action lecture (play) bleue ouvre la liste des sessions filtrée pour ce programme (des paramètres de requête tels que l'identifiant du programme, le titre et le nombre de jours sont passés dans l'URL). Voir Programme — Voir les sessions.

Pourquoi deux points d'entrée sont importants (UX) :

  • L'entrée ciblée réduit les erreurs lorsque vous ne vous souciez que du calendrier d'un seul programme.
  • L'entrée globale prend en charge les équipes de support et la révision en masse.

Liste de sessions

L'écran Liste des sessions (Session List) répertorie chaque session avec des filtres et une pagination. Utilisez Nouvelle session (New Session) pour ouvrir le modal de création.

Sessions list

Barre d'outils

  • Éléments par page (par exemple 10).
  • Tri (Sort) — par exemple Trier par date de mise à jour décroissante.
  • Recherche (Search) — filtrer par nom, description ou statut (l'espace réservé peut varier selon la région).
  • Nouvelle session (New Session) — ouvre le Modal de création de session.

Colonnes

ColonneDéfinition
DayL'index du jour de cette session dans son Programme (par exemple Jour 1, Jour 2, …). Doit s'aligner sur la durée et l'ordre configurés du programme.
ActionsModifier (Edit) (stylo) — modal de modification. Liste (List) (icône de liste) — ouvre la liste des étapes pour cette session (voir Étapes). Supprimer (Delete) (corbeille) — confirmation, puis suppression définitive.
ActiveBascule : lorsqu'il est activé, la session est disponible là où le produit l'utilise ; lorsqu'il est désactivé, il est traité comme inactif / masqué de ces flux.
ProgramLe programme auquel cette session appartient (nom affiché dans le tableau).
Program CategoryCatégorie parente de ce programme (lu à partir de la hiérarchie du programme).
Program Sub CategorySous-catégorie lorsque le programme en possède une ; peut être vide selon les données.
TimestampCr : date de création, Up : date de dernière mise à jour.

Pagination

Le pied de page affiche le nombre total d'entrées, la taille de la page et la page actuelle (par exemple des milliers de sessions sur de nombreuses pages). Utilisez les commandes du pager pour naviguer entre les pages.

Colonne Jour et règles du programme (pratique)

  • Le Jour (Day) doit être cohérent avec le nombre de jours du programme parent (vous ne pouvez pas compter sur une session pour le « Jour 99 » si le programme ne dure que 7 jours — alignez-vous sur les limites du produit indiquées dans le formulaire du programme).
  • Chaque combinaison programme + jour devrait normalement avoir au maximum une seule ligne de session active ; si des doublons existent, clarifiez avec votre équipe quelle ligne l'application résout (évitez de créer des valeurs de Jour qui se chevauchent pour le même programme sans intention).
  • Lorsque vous modifiez le Programme (Program) ou le Jour (Day) sur une session existante (voir Modal de modification de session), les mêmes étapes restent attachées à cette ligne de session jusqu'à ce que vous modifiez les étapes séparément — vérifiez les Étapes après avoir déplacé une session.

Colonne Actif vs Statut du programme

  • Le Statut du programme (sur la liste des programmes) masque l'ensemble du programme aux utilisateurs finaux lorsqu'il est désactivé.
  • La session Active (sur la liste des sessions) peut masquer ou ignorer une seule session dans un programme par ailleurs publié, selon la façon dont l'application cliente lit les sessions inactives.

Traitez Active comme un interrupteur chirurgical pour la session d'une journée sans dépublier le programme entier.

Create new session modal

Ouvrez Nouvelle session (New Session) pour ajouter une session. Toutes les commandes principales sont des listes déroulantes (interrogeables lorsque l'interface le permet).

Champs

ChampRôle
ProgramQuel programme auquel cette session appartient. Contexte requis : choisissez parmi Sélectionner un programme (ou équivalent).
DayQuel jour du programme sélectionné cette session représente (par exemple Jour 1, Jour 2, …). Doit correspondre au modèle de jours du programme.
DeviceLe matériel Requis que l'utilisateur doit utiliser pour cette session — l'appareil recommandé pour continuer (par exemple l'appareil TENS / de thérapie principal).
AccessoryL'Accessoire lié à cet appareil (par exemple des patchs d'électrodes).
StylusL'option de Stylet liée à la même famille d'appareils, le cas échéant.

Actions

  • Annuler (Cancel) — ferme sans sauvegarder.
  • Créer (Create) — enregistre la nouvelle session et l'associe au programme et au jour choisis.

À partir de la liste, cliquez sur Modifier (Edit) (stylo) pour ouvrir Modifier la session (Edit Session) avec les valeurs actuelles pré-remplies afin que vous puissiez ajuster le programme, le jour, l'appareil, l'accessoire ou le stylet.

Edit session modal

Actions

  • Annuler (Cancel) — annule les modifications non sauvegardées.
  • Mettre à jour (Update) — enregistre les modifications.

Remarques

  • Modifier le Programme (Program) ou le Jour (Day) affecte l'endroit où cette session apparaît dans le calendrier et quelle liste d'étapes s'ouvre à partir de l'action liste.
  • L'Appareil (Device), l'Accessoire (Accessory) et le Stylet (Stylus) doivent rester cohérents avec ce que le programme attend pour ce jour (et avec l'inventaire / la copie UX dans l'application web).

Après la sauvegarde : liste de vérification

  1. Trouvez la session dans la liste (recherchez par nom de programme ou utilisez l'URL ciblée à partir de la ligne du programme).
  2. Confirmez que le Jour (Day) correspond au jour du programme que vous vouliez.
  3. Cliquez sur l'action liste (étapes) et confirmez que les Étapes existent et sont ordonnées pour cette session.
  4. Dans l'application web, ouvrez le programme et utilisez Voir le calendrier (voir Programme — Modal de calendrier des sessions) pour confirmer que la session apparaît le jour prévu avec l'état attendu (commencée / verrouillée / planifiée).

Relation avec les autres modules

  • Les Programmes définissent la durée, les accessoires au niveau du programme, et la navigation à partir de l'action lecture (play) de la liste des programmes peut atterrir sur la liste des sessions ciblée sur un programme — voir Programme — Voir les sessions.
  • Les Étapes (Étapes) sont gérées par session via l'action liste dans la colonne Actions.
  • Les Modals de session définissent le contenu de bienvenue post-session dans l'application web une fois qu'une session est terminée (ce qui n'est pas la même chose que le flux final 12 points du programme).

Problèmes courants (dépannage)

SymptômeCe qu'il faut vérifier
La session n'apparaît pas dans le calendrier de l'applicationLa bascule Active, le Statut du programme, le lien de Programme correct, et le Jour dans la durée du programme.
Texte de l'appareil erroné dans l'applicationLes champs Appareil / Accessoire / Stylet sur cette session par rapport à la copie sur la carte d'accessoires du Programme.
L'action Étapes ouvre une liste videCréez des Étapes pour cette session, ou confirmez que vous avez ouvert les étapes pour le même identifiant de session après une modification de programme/jour.
Lignes « Jour 2 » en double pour un programmeModifiez ou supprimez les doublons ; gardez une ligne canonique par jour prévu.